Benfotiamine: Promising Research for Neuropathy Relief in the USA

Neuropathy, particularly diabetic neuropathy, affects millions of Americans, causing debilitating pain and reduced quality of life.1 Recent studies have explored the potential of benfotiamine, a lipid-soluble form of vitamin B1, in alleviating these symptoms.2 Here's a look at key findings:
